Psychiatrists are doctors of medicine who specialize in the diagnosis and treatment of mental illness. They work with a team of psychologists and psychotherapists to assist their patients. They may also prescribe medications and conduct physical exams. Certain psychiatrists specialize in specific areas of mental health, such as dementia and eating disorders. They are located in private clinics, hospitals for the public, and even in mental health clinics. Aware, Pieta House and Anxiety Ireland are some of the most well-known charities in Dublin. These charities assist people who have a variety of problems, such as suicidal thoughts or issues with relationships. Some offer support for specific ailments like OCD or trichotillomania. For example, Anxiety Ireland offers a 14-week program to help with cognitive behaviour for people suffering from anxiety.
